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Zadachnik.doc
Скачиваний:
20
Добавлен:
07.03.2016
Размер:
9.82 Mб
Скачать

4. Прийоми комбінування структур обчислювальних процесів

4.1. Обробка масивів даних

1. Змінній Х присвоїти значення 1, якщо елементи одновимірного масиву А утворюють послідовність, що не зменшується, в протилежному випадку змінній Х присвоїти значення суми трьох останніх елементів масиву.

2. У одновимірному масиві цілих чисел підрахувати кількість від'ємних елементів та кількість нульових елементів.

3. Знайти суму елементів дійсної квадратної матриці, розташованих нижче головної діагоналі.

4. Обчислити з абсолютною похибкою, не більшою, якщо. Вважати, що точнічсть, яку потребують, досягнута, якщо черговий доданок за модулем буде менше.

5. Обчислити, використовуючи схему Горнера,

6. Обчислити , якщох0, або , якщоx < 0, з абсолютною похибкою, що не перевищує . За абсолютну похибку обчислення ряду приймемо абсолютне значення різниці між останнім і передостаннім доданками ряду.

7. Обчислити

при заданих значеннях x та n .

8. Обчислити

при x < 0 та , якщоx0.

9. Обчислити суму n доданків ряду: .

10. Обчислити суму n доданків ряду: .

11. Елементи одновимірного масиву розташувати у порядку зменшення.

12. Визначити суму тих елементів квадратної матриці, що розташовані у рядках з від’ємними елементами на головній діагоналі.

13. Змінити знаки на протилежні для елементів одновимірного масиву з парними номерами від 4 до 12 та з непарними номерами, які більші 12.

14. Елементи одновимірного дійсного масиву розташувати у поряку зростання.

15. Транспонувати квадратну матрицю А ( поміняти місцями елементи А (I,J) на

А (J,I)) .

16. У одновимірному масиві підрахувати кількість елементів, значення яких більше 1,5, але менше 3,5.

17. Визначити суму елементів квадратної матриці, які розташовані вище головної діагоналі в рядках, які починаються з додатних елементів.

18. Визначити максимальний за величиною елемент матриці М х N.

19. Визначити суму елементів парних рядків матриці та добуток елементів її непарних рядків. Кожне з обчислених значень розділити на максимальний елемент масиву.

20. В одновимірному масиві з 50 дійсних чисел елементи з 6 по 10, а також з 40 по 50 включно замінити їх квадратами.

21. Визначити максимальний за абсолютною величиною елемент матриці та розділити його на суму елементів останнього рядка.

22. Підрахувати кількість елементів одновимірного масиву дійсних чисел, які знаходяться перед першим за порядком від'ємним елементом.

23. Є одновимірний масив Х. Утворити одновимірний масив Y, збільшуючи у 2 рази елементи масиву Х з непарними номерами та на 0,5 елементи масиву Х з парними номерами.

24. З двох одновимірних масивів A та B утворити одновимірний масив C, який складається з послідовності елементів A (1), B (1), A (2), B (2), ... , A (N), B (N). Розмір масиву C дорівнює 2 N.

25. В заданій квадратній матриці поміняти у кожному рядку місцями найбільший елемент з елементом головної діагоналі.

26. Визначити найменший додатний елемент одновимірного масиву, який не містить у собі нульових елементів.

27. Змінній X присвоїти значення 1, якщо елементи одновимірного масиву розташовані у порядку збільшення. В протилежному випадку змінній X присвоїти значення суми елементів масиву.

28. Якщо у одновимірному масиві є елементи, які менші C, то змінній Y присвоїти значення суми цих елементів, в протилежному випадку прийняти Y = 0.

29. Транспонувати квадратну матрицю ( поміняти місцями елементи А(I,J) на А(J,I) ).

30. Підрахувати кількість невід'ємних елементів одновимірного масиву; елементи масиву, значення яких більше 1, але менше 3, замінити на 1.

31. Заданий одновимірний масив. Підрахувати суму та кількість елементів масиву, більших 10, але менших 20.

32. Визначити квадрат суми елементів квадратної матриці, які розташовані вище її побічної діагоналі, та розділити його на суму додатних елементів матриці.

33. Задана матриця М х N. Обчислити добуток елементів рядків, які не мають нульових елементів, та суму елементів рядків, які мають нульові елементи.

34. Елементи кожного рядка матриці M x N розташувати у порядку зменшення.

35. Визначити кількість від'ємних елементів матриці та помножити її на кількість додатних елементів в останньому рядку.

36. У одновимірному масиві з N чисел визначити суму елементів, значення яких більше 1,7, але менше 4,65. Визначити кількість таких елементів.

37. Визначити найбільший за абсолютною величиною елемент одновимірного масиву.

38. У одновимірному масиві підрахувати кількість додатних елементів, значення яких менше 3,2.

39. Є дійсний одновимірний масив. Обчислити суму та кількість тих елементів, що належать відтинкові [10,20].

40. Визначити найбільший елемент дійсного одновимірного масиву.

41. Обчислити суму елементів матриці, величина яких не перевишує 2,5.

42. Обчислити суму квадратів від'ємних елементів матриці.

43. Обчислити y = lg |S | , де S - сума від'ємних елементів матриці.

44. Визначити кількість від'ємних елементів матриці.

45. Елементи матриці B (M x N), які дорівнюють нулю, замінити мінімальним елементом матриці C (M x N).

46. Обчислити квадрат суми елементів матриці, які розташовані нижче К- го рядка.

47. Обчислити суму додатних елементів двовимірного масиву.

48. Визначити кількість стовпців матриці, які мають хоча б один нульовий елемент.

49. Визначити кількість стовпців матриці, які мають хоча б один від'ємний елемент.

50. Утворити одновимірний масив з додатних елементів матриці, переглядаючи її по рядкам.

51. Визначити номери рядків матриці, які мають хоча б один від'ємний елемент.

52. Визначити суму елементів дійсної квадратної матриці, розташованих вище головної діагоналі.

53. Визначити суму елементів головної діагоналі квадратної матриці та розділити цю суму на максимальний елемент матриці.

54. Визначити суми P та R елементів квадратної матриці, розташованих відповідно вище головної діагоналі та на ній.

55. Є дійсна прямокутна матриця. Підрахувати кількість від'ємних елементів, розташованих у рядках з додатними елементами на головній діагоналі.

56. Елементи матриці, більші за одиницю, помножити на 2, а елементи, які менші одиниці, розділити на 2.

57. Визначити суми P та R елементів дійсної квадратної матриці, розташованих відповідно нижче головної діагоналі та на ній.

58. Визначити суму елементів дійсної квадратної матриці, розташованих нижче головної діагоналі, серед тих рядків, які починаються з від'ємного елемента.

59. Визначити куб суми елементів матриці, розташованих справа від вертикальної вісі симетрії, та розділити його на суму додатних елементів матриці.

60. Обчислити суму елементів двовимірного масиву, розташованих у стовпцях, що мають тільки додатні елементи.

61. Усі від'ємні елементи одновимірного масиву замінити їх квадратами та визначити кількість таких елементів.

62. Змінити квадратну матрицю шляхом ділення елементів кожного рядка на відповідний елемент головної діагоналі.

63. Перетворити матрицю M x N, додавши до кожного елемента на головній діагоналі суму попередніх елементів даного рядка.

64. Дійсні вектори таперетворити за правилом: більші з, вважати новим значенням , менші - новим значенням ( i = 1, 2, ..., 50).

65. Обчислити суму квадратів від'ємних елементів матриці M x N та визначити кількість додатних елементів цієї матриці.

66. Перетворити матрицю M x N, помінявши місцями К -ий рядок та стовпець, при цьому зберегти порядок розташування елементів.

67. З матриці M x N утворити одновимірний масив, кожний елемент якого дорівнює добутку максимального елемента в рядку матриці на мінімальний елемент цього ж рядка.

68. Є дійсні числа . Обчислити

69. Є дійсні числа - кількість опадів (в мм), які випали у Києві на протязі перших 50 років нашого століття. Необхідно обчислити середню кількість опадів та відхилення від середнього для кожного року.

70. Система з 25 матеріальних точок у просторі задана координатами ,, кожної точки. Обчислити координати центру ваги системи, а також відстань від центру ваги до усіх точок системи.

71. Є дійсні числа . Обчислити.

72. Є дійсні числа . Обчислити.

73. Утворити послідовність цілих чисел , де(i = 3, ... , 30).

74. Є дійсні числа . Утворити послідовність.

75. Є цілі числа та дійсні числа. Обчислити

.

76. Є дійсні числа ,. Обчислити.

77. Є дві послідовності дійсних чисел та. Члени послідовностізв'язані з членами двох перших послідовностей співвідношеннями. Утворити послідовність.

78. Є дійсні числа . Утворити послідовність.

79. Є дійсні числа . Утворити послідовність.

80.Є дійсні числа . Утворити послідовність.

81. Є дійсні числа . Утворити послідовність.

82. Є дійсні числа . Утворити послідовність.

83. Є дійсні числа . Утворити послідовність.

84. Є дійсні числа . Утворити послідовність.

85. Є дійсні числа . Утворити послідовність.

86. Є дійсні числа . Утворити послідовність.

87. Є дійсні числа . Утворити послідовність.

88. Є дійсні числа . Утворити послідовність.

89. Є дійсні числа . Якщо внаслідок заміни від'ємних членів послідовності їх квадратами буде утворена послідовність, яка не зменшується, то видрукувати текст "ПОСЛІДОВНІСТЬ ЗРОСТАЄ", в протилежному випадку видрукувати текст "ПОСЛІДОВНІСТЬ ДОВІЛЬНА".

90. Є дійсні числа . Якщо внаслідок заміни від'ємних членів послідовності їх квадратами буде утворена послідовність, яка не зменшується, то одержати корінь останнього члена послідовності, в протилежному випадку - його квадрат.

91. Є послідовність цілих чисел . Утворити нову послідовність шляхом виключення від'ємних елементів з заданої послідовності.

92. Є послідовність цілих чисел . Утворити нову послідовність шляхом виключення додатних елементів з заданої послідовності.

93. Є послідовність цілих чисел . Утворити нову послідовність шляхом виключення нульових елементів з заданої послідовності.

94. Є послідовність цілих чисел . Усі члени послідовності з парними номерами замінити їх квадратами.

95. Є послідовність цілих чисел . Усі члени послідовності з непарними номерами замінити на перший елемент.

96. Є дійсні числа . Утворити послідовність.

97. Є дійсні числа . Обчислитиmin ().

98. Є послідовність дійсних чисел . Перетворити цю послідовність за правилом: більше зта(i = 1, 2 ,..., 10) вважати новим значенням , менше - новим значенням.

99. Дана послідовність дійсних чисел . Поміняти місцями у цій послідовності найбільший та найменший члени.

100. Дана послідовність дійсних чисел . Поміняти місцями найбільший та останній члени і найменший та перший члени послідовності.

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]